[Mini-invasive methods in the treatment of abdominal sepsis caused by abdominal cavity abscess]

Insights

Minimally invasive treatments for abdominal cavity abscesses (ACAs) effectively resolved sepsis in over half of patients. Ultrasound-guided drainage was the primary method, with extracorporeal detoxification used for severe cases.

Background:

  • Abdominal cavity abscess (ACA) is a serious condition often leading to sepsis.
  • ACA management requires timely and effective intervention to prevent complications.
  • Different types of ACAs, including hepatic, subhepatic, and subdiaphragmatic, present unique challenges.

Purpose of the Study:

  • To evaluate the outcomes of treating abdominal cavity abscesses.
  • To assess the efficacy of minimally invasive techniques in managing ACA and associated sepsis.
  • To analyze the impact of extracorporeal detoxification in severe sepsis cases.

Main Methods:

  • Retrospective analysis of 85 patients treated for ACA between 2002 and 2008.
  • Classification of ACA locations: hepatic, subhepatic, right/left subdiaphragmatic.
  • Interventions included ultrasound-guided puncture-drainage and laparotomy.
  • Veno-venous hemodiafiltration used for extracorporeal detoxification in severe sepsis.

Main Results:

  • Hepatic abscesses were most common (33.6%), followed by left-sided subdiaphragmatic (21.2%).
  • Sepsis was diagnosed in 49.4% of patients, with severe sepsis and polyorganic insufficiency in 29.4% and 21.2%, respectively.
  • Minimally invasive interventions (56.5%) resolved sepsis signs within 3-5 days.
  • Mortality rate was 14.1%.

Conclusions:

  • Ultrasound-guided minimally invasive interventions are effective for treating abdominal cavity abscesses.
  • Early application of these techniques can rapidly resolve sepsis.
  • Extracorporeal detoxification plays a role in managing severe sepsis associated with ACA.
